一、引言

在当今数字化时代,软件开发已经成为了各行各业不可或缺的一部分。而在这其中,前端和后端是两个经常被提及的概念,它们各自扮演着不同的角色。

二、前端与后端的基本概念

在讨论前端与后端的区别之前,我们首先需要明确这两个术语的具体含义。前端指的是用户可以直接看到并与其进行互动的界面部分,包括网页布局、用户交互等。而后端则主要负责处理数据和业务逻辑,例如数据库操作、服务器通信等。

三、前端开发的主要任务

    • 设计美观且易于使用的界面;

    • 实现用户交互功能;

    • 优化用户体验。

四、后端开发的主要任务

    • 管理数据库,确保数据的准确性和安全性;

    • 实现业务逻辑和算法;

    • 处理服务器请求,并返回相应的响应。

五、前端与后端的优势与劣势对比

    • 优势:前端开发注重用户体验,可以提高用户满意度;而后端则更加关注于系统的稳定性和安全性。

    • 劣势:前端开发需要依赖浏览器支持,可能受到一些技术限制;后端开发的代码通常不被直接看到,因此调试和维护难度较大。

六、结语

了解前端与后端的区别对于软件开发者来说至关重要。它们各自承担着不同的职责,并且在实际项目中往往是紧密协作的关系。通过掌握这两方面的知识,开发人员能够更好地构建出既美观又功能强大的应用程序。

免责声明:本站内容来源于互联网公开信息,仅供学习和参考使用。如涉及版权问题,请联系我们,我们将在核实后第一时间删除相关内容。